February 2 is Groundhog Day. But this year, it’s also the day of Oakland University’s first-ever Day of Giving – and greatness is in the forecast. The 24-hour event starts at midnight and invites OU faculty, staff and supporters to contribute to their favorite OU gift funds, which include scholarships, departments, programs, and more. 

The Oakland University Credit Union has generously provided $50,000 in matching funds, which will be used to match gifts dollar-for-dollar up to $1,000. Additional matches will be available from specific OU schools and departments, as well as through special challenges held from morning until evening.
